Last Of The Night



I saw the white light of dawn caressed the vestal night,
Rivulets of light passed painfully through the naked night,
for it clings to the true sky,
Evidence hidden among the stars somewhere,
folded remains stash amid the searing pangs of regret,
Fresh light of dawn seeps into the nexus of delight,
As it mockingly whisk away the parting embrace of the night
